I started with this beautiful background paper by the Lovely Studio, adhered it to a piece of card and stitched around the edge in a straight line – well, as best I could – but it’s handmade, right?

Next, I stitched two rows of stitching around the edge of a base card, freehand, using the longest stitch possible on my sewing machine.

I popped up the centre panel, added a stamped sentiment, and a few sequins to finish.
